当前位置:首页 > 综合资讯 > 正文
黑狐家游戏

ce ph对象存储的特性包含,深入剖析Ceph对象存储原理,架构、特性与应用

ce ph对象存储的特性包含,深入剖析Ceph对象存储原理,架构、特性与应用

Ceph对象存储具备深入剖析原理、架构、特性与应用的能力。该存储系统以其高可靠性和高效性能著称,广泛应用于大数据和云存储领域。...

Ceph对象存储具备深入剖析原理、架构、特性与应用的能力。该存储系统以其高可靠性和高效性能著称,广泛应用于大数据和云存储领域。

随着互联网技术的飞速发展,数据量呈爆炸式增长,对数据存储的需求也日益旺盛,Ceph作为一种开源分布式存储系统,因其高性能、高可用性和可扩展性等特点,在对象存储领域得到了广泛应用,本文将深入剖析Ceph对象存储原理,包括其架构、特性以及应用场景。

ce ph对象存储的特性包含,深入剖析Ceph对象存储原理,架构、特性与应用

Ceph对象存储架构

1、存储集群

Ceph存储集群由多个节点组成,每个节点负责存储一部分数据,节点之间通过网络进行通信,协同完成数据的存储、读取、删除等操作,Ceph存储集群采用分布式存储架构,具有高可用性和可扩展性。

2、元数据服务(MDS)

元数据服务负责管理存储集群中所有对象的元数据,包括对象的名称、类型、大小、存储位置等,MDS采用单点或多点部署,以保证高可用性。

3、数据存储

Ceph数据存储采用CRUSH算法(Controlled Replication Under Scalable Hashing),通过哈希算法将数据分散存储到多个节点上,保证数据的高可用性和可靠性,CRUSH算法还支持数据的自动迁移,提高存储空间的利用率。

4、网络层

Ceph网络层负责节点之间的通信,采用基于Rados Gateway(RGW)的RESTful API,提供HTTP/HTTPS接口,方便用户通过浏览器、命令行工具等方式访问存储资源。

Ceph对象存储特性

1、高性能

Ceph采用多副本、数据分片等技术,保证数据的高并发访问能力,Ceph支持多种存储引擎,如XFS、ext4等,可根据实际需求选择合适的存储引擎,以满足不同场景下的性能需求。

ce ph对象存储的特性包含,深入剖析Ceph对象存储原理,架构、特性与应用

2、高可用性

Ceph采用冗余设计,保证数据在发生故障时仍可正常访问,在存储集群中,每个对象都有多个副本,且副本均匀分布在不同的节点上,当某个节点或磁盘发生故障时,Ceph会自动进行数据恢复,保证数据的高可用性。

3、可扩展性

Ceph支持在线水平扩展,无需停机或中断业务,当存储需求增加时,只需添加新的节点到存储集群中,Ceph会自动进行数据迁移,实现存储空间的扩展。

4、跨地域复制

Ceph支持跨地域复制功能,可以将数据复制到不同的地理位置,以实现数据的备份和灾难恢复,跨地域复制可以提高数据的安全性,降低数据丢失的风险。

5、高级特性

Ceph支持多种高级特性,如快照、版本控制、桶存储等,满足用户在数据管理、备份、恢复等方面的需求。

Ceph对象存储应用场景

1、云计算平台

Ceph作为云计算平台的核心存储组件,可提供高性能、高可用性的存储服务,满足大规模数据存储和访问需求。

ce ph对象存储的特性包含,深入剖析Ceph对象存储原理,架构、特性与应用

2、大数据平台

Ceph支持海量数据的存储和访问,适用于大数据平台的数据存储需求。

3、物联网

Ceph可支持物联网设备的海量数据存储和实时访问,为物联网应用提供可靠的存储保障。

4、媒体行业

Ceph具有高性能、高可用性等特点,适用于媒体行业的数据存储,如视频、音频等。

5、企业级应用

Ceph可为企业级应用提供高性能、高可靠性的存储服务,满足企业数据存储和访问需求。

Ceph对象存储凭借其高性能、高可用性和可扩展性等特点,在对象存储领域得到了广泛应用,本文对Ceph对象存储原理进行了深入剖析,包括其架构、特性以及应用场景,希望对读者了解和掌握Ceph对象存储有所帮助。

黑狐家游戏

发表评论

最新文章